Q: What are the elements found in pasta?

What kind of food is fusilli?

Fusilli is an Italian pasta, shaped like tiny, tight curls. This is a type of pasta commonly found in pasta salad.

What is formed pasta?

Formed pasta is the type found in most American markets. The pasta dough has been rolled or pressed into various shapes such as spirals, shells, wheels or little hats.
